How to care for your teeth?

Dental health is a very important part of physical health, but many people do not pay much attention to it. Most people wait until their teeth are severely damaged and need fillings or dentures before going to the dentist. This is actually unscientific. In fact, in addition to brushing your teeth to maintain oral hygiene, some foods are also good at protecting your teeth. So what foods can protect our teeth?

How to care for your dental health:

1. Celery is a natural toothbrush

Celery is a vegetable we often eat. It can be stir-fried or eaten cold. Celery contains a lot of crude fiber, which can not only stimulate gastric motility and promote defecation, but also protect teeth. Because when chewing, crude fiber can wipe off the bacteria adhering to the tooth surface through mechanical friction. The harder you chew, the more it stimulates the secretion of salivary glands, which can balance the acid and alkaline values ​​in the mouth, achieving a natural antibacterial effect and reducing the formation of dental plaque.

2. Shiitake mushrooms eliminate dental plaque

Shiitake mushrooms are nutritious and delicious, and have been known as the "Queen of Mushrooms" since ancient times. Some studies since 2000 have also found that it can help protect teeth, too. The reason is that the lentinan contained in shiitake mushrooms can inhibit the bacteria in the mouth and prevent them from producing dental plaque.

3. Onions can inhibit bacteria and kill bacteria

In addition to increasing people's appetite, the spicy taste of onions also has certain health benefits. For example, onions contain phytoncide. According to experiments, the crystalline substances isolated from onions have killing and inhibitory effects on Staphylococcus aureus, Streptococcus, and Salmonella. At the same time, the sulfur compounds in onions are also powerful bactericidal ingredients that can kill Proteus that causes tooth decay. Therefore, eating onions regularly can protect your teeth.
